    This is a dive bar so don't get your expectations too high. Ordered a Guinness and found out that the first and last beer are free. I only had one. Service was friendly, but I can't chill in a joint where smoking is allowed.

    The bucket of clams are awesome and even though I prefer dry wings over wet, the flavor of the wet wing sauce was really good!
    Jennifer W.

    Service was fast and friendly. Bucket of clams are awesome! Wings are wetter than I like but flavor was really good. Fries are seasoned well. Plenty of sports TVs. This would be my local hang out if I lived here.
